PIN code of Milo Ka Bas (333705) is a 6 digit code is used to find out delivery Post Offices in district in India. The PIN codes are divided in 9 zones. The first digit "3" represents the region i.e. Rajasthan The second digit "3" represents the sub-region i.e. Jodhpur, and the third digit "3" represents the district of that region i.e. Jhunjhunu.
